Natural Flea and Tick Dog, Cat Repellent

So many people have asked me about a natural flea & tick product they could use on their pets, but it wasn't available until now.
 
Alzoo products are 100% natural using plant based ingredients, geraniol, peppermint oil, cinnamon oil, lavender, almond oil & citronella. The ingredients are safe for your pets and effective at repelling fleas, ticks and mosquitoes. This products Does Not contain PVC, Bisphenol, Phthalate or Synthetic pesticides! Alzoo stands by its products and believes that repellents should not have pesticides or any unwanted and dangerous chemicals to be effective. That makes Alzoo products safe for children, pets and the environment.  The best part it has a pleasant smell. The Spot-on Treatment for dogs is easy to use.  Just apply on skin between the shoulder blades. The product spreads onto the whole body through sebum diffusion which provides protection for 1 month.
 
Unlike conventional chemical collars and spot-ons, ALZOO products are made to be combined. Choose a collar, spot-on, or both for the proper level of protection.
If your pets are just going in the back yard then spot on will be fine and give you medium protection.  If you take your pets in wooded areas the recommendation to use both spot on and the collar for maximum protection. Pet Safety Tips for Easter


Easter is this Sunday. Where is the time going? Just can't believe it is spring and the spring holidays are here. We love to celebrate this time of year. And our pets can enjoy the holiday too. We just need to make it safe for them. Here are a few tips to keep your dogs and cats safe.
 
1. Keep the fake grass away from them. Cats and dogs like to chew on this. It can make them really sick, so use paper instead. You can shred green tissue paper and it will make your Easter basket look good.
 
2. Our cats love to chew on plants so be careful if you purchase Easter lilies. They are very toxic to cats. So find a safe place for them, so they won't be disturbed or just don't purchase them and be on the safe side. Better safe then sorry!!
 
3. Keep those Chocolate bunnies away. Chocolate is toxic to both cats and dogs. It's ok to have in the house, just keep it out of their reach.
 
4. Plastic Easter eggs are also a hazard. If they chew and swallow a piece it may indicate that you have to go to the vet to have it removed. Which is very expensive and something you don't want to go through. So keeping those plastic eggs away is a must.
